Product naming and access should be confirmed for the organisation. Copilot works only with sources and features the participant is authorised to use.

Microsoft 365 Copilot Chat
Connected communication, difficult conversations, argumentation and change preparation.
Not an autonomous coach or decision-maker.
Outlook
Sensitive team communication, feedback emails, invitations and follow-up.
Review tone, facts and recipients before sending.
Word
Job descriptions, conversation guides, team charters and policy drafts.
Formal approval remains with authorised owners.
Teams
Meeting and one-to-one recaps, decisions, actions and follow-up questions.
Minimise personal and sensitive information.
Excel
Simple follow-up, planning and carefully governed people-KPI views.
No objective interpretation of performance or wellbeing.
PowerPoint
Team and change presentations, kick-offs and goal communication.
Validate claims, commitments and visuals.
Copilot Notebooks
Centralise approved leadership knowledge, agreements and goals.
Permissions, ownership and retention rules apply.
Agent Builder
Prototype feedback and conversation-preparation assistants.
No appraisal, disciplinary or people-decision authority.Practical capabilities for one training day.

Can Copilot conduct feedback or difficult conversations automatically?
No. It may support preparation, but the leader conducts the real conversation and remains accountable.
Can Copilot assess burnout, motivation or performance?
No. It must not diagnose wellbeing, infer hidden intentions or make people decisions.
How do I preserve authenticity?
Treat output as a draft, rewrite it in your own words and adapt it to the real relationship and context.
What is the “shadow of the leader” effect?
It refers to the influence a leader’s behaviour and communication can have on the team. The training treats this as a reflection point, not an automated measurement.
What is the role of HR or legal?
They and other authorised functions should be involved when policy, legal, wellbeing, privacy or disciplinary questions arise.
What is the difference between Copilot Chat, Copilot Notebooks and Agent Builder?
Copilot Chat supports conversational preparation, Copilot Notebooks centralise approved working context and Agent Builder can prototype reusable assistants. Access must be confirmed.
